A series of pyrimidine based inhibitors of PDE7 are discussed. The synthesis, structure–activity relationships (SAR) and selectivity against several other PDE family members as well as activity in T cells are presented. These compounds were found to have effects on T cell proliferation, however it is not clear whether the mechanism is related to PDE7 inhibition.
